I accidentally re-analyzed my library, can't see my hot cues

Sooo, I've been working on sorting out my library for the past few days. I started analyzing my entire library (over 100,000+ songs), but thought it was only going to analyze the songs that weren't already analyzed. Wrong! It's now re-analyzing my ENTIRE collection, which is likely going to take a few days... annoyingly. My only issue with this is, until it's done, I can't see the preview column, which I use often to see which of my tracks already have hot cues. Is there any way I can still see this or do I have to wait until it's re-analyzed??

Oops...! You can disable the automatic analysis in the preferences so it would at least stop, but it likely already removed the data for those that it hasn't yet re-analysed, so it would only show songs that have been analysed again.
